Statutes Limitations

The majority of personal injury claims are subject to a statute or limitations. This means that victims have a time limit within which they can file their claim before it expires. In the case of mesothelioma this clock begins at the time a person is diagnosed with mesothelioma, or another asbestos-related illness and is certain that they have been exposed to asbestos. However certain mesothelioma cases could take decades from exposure to diagnosis. This is why victims and their families should speak with a mesothelioma lawyer whenever possible to ensure that they file within the required timeframe.

The size of a mesothelioma lawsuit settlement depends on a myriad of factors including the defendants legal and insurance status. For instance, some asbestos companies have declared bankruptcy, but others are still operating and have a substantial insurance policy for claims of asbestos victims. These defendants are more likely to offer substantial settlements than those that are not able to provide significant assets or insurance coverage.

The type of damages sought by the plaintiff is important. Compensation for mesothelioma generally includes both economic and noneconomic ones. Economic damages are the documented costs of treatment loss of wages, as well as other expenses relating to mesothelioma. Noneconomic damages are meant to compensate victims for their pain and suffering.

As the mesothelioma lawsuit kentucky lawsuit procedure continues, the victims will be negotiating with defendants to reach the amount of settlement that is acceptable. It is crucial that victims work with an attorney who has expertise in negotiation with defendants. Lawyers often send a demand letter to defendants before filing mesothelioma claims. This can speed up the claim process and lead to a settlement offer.

After a mesothelioma settlement has been finalized, the defendants will be legally bound to pay within a reasonable period of time (or as defined by the statute of limitations). Before that can happen the plaintiffs and their attorneys must sign a statement of release stating that they will not pursue additional compensation in another legal matter related their claim. The defendants must then obtain internal authorizations to issue payments and deposit them into the trust accounts of their law firms.

Trial

In the trial phase of a mesothelioma suit, victims and their attorneys will show that defendants are liable for the asbestos-related cancer. Attorneys will rely on evidence such as work histories as well as witness testimony and medical tests to prove plaintiff's claims. Mesothelioma lawyers must demonstrate that the victim worked with at-fault companies for extended periods of time, and that their employers knew that they were exposed to dangerous asbestos products.

Asbestos-related victims have a short life expectancy, meaning they must pursue compensation to cover their medical expenses, living expenses and other damages. Compensation can help them maintain their quality-of-life and provide financial stability for their families.

A jury may award substantial compensation to a victim, or their family member following the trial. Punitive damages are additional compensation that are made to punish defendants. Settlements are the quickest method for victims to gain funds to pay for their medical expenses and other necessities.

State laws define time frames for mesothelioma victims to file their lawsuits. In the majority of cases, victims have between one and five years to file a lawsuit from the date they were diagnosed or discovered to have cancer caused by asbestos.

The companies that are the defendants are not willing to take the risk of losing a verdict at trial and therefore, they usually settle mesothelioma lawsuits early on in the litigation process. However, a seasoned mesothelioma lawyer can prepare for trial to ensure victims receive the most compensation that they are entitled to.

When trying to negotiate a settlement mesothelioma lawyers will take into account the age of the victim as well as where they worked. They will also consider how long they were exposed to asbestos. They will also consider decreased income and the increase in debts resulting from the disease. Taking into account lost income and living expenses could result in a higher mesothelioma compensation amount.

Some victims die before their mesothelioma lawsuit settles. If this happens, relatives or heirs can continue the lawsuit on behalf of their loved relatives and receive a wrongful death settlement. Settlements for wrongful deaths can reimburse the victim's spouse, children and other heirs for funeral costs as well as burial expenses and other expenses.
